Choosing the best coffee cart for your home requires considering several important factors. Beyond style and price, think about how much storage you need, the space available, and whether mobility or fixed placement matters more. Material quality can affect durability, especially if you plan to use the cart daily. Additionally, consider your aesthetic preferences—do you want something rustic, modern, or traditional? Understanding these broader considerations helps prevent common mistakes, such as buying a cart that’s too small or too fragile for regular use.Size and Space Requirements
Before selecting a coffee cart, measure your available space carefully. Smaller carts are ideal for compact kitchens or apartments, but they may lack storage capacity. Larger carts offer more space for accessories, coffee supplies, and even small appliances, but can overwhelm smaller rooms. Think about where you’ll position it and how much clearance you’ll need for movement or access. Remember, a cart that fits your space but feels cramped can be more of a hindrance than a help.
Storage Capacity and Organization
Assess what you need to store—cups, coffee beans, brewing equipment, or even wine bottles—and choose a cart with appropriate shelves, drawers, or baskets. More storage often means added weight and size, so consider how you’ll access items regularly. Some carts have specialized compartments, which can be useful for keeping things organized. Overloading a small cart can make it unstable or difficult to maneuver, so finding a balance between capacity and usability is key.
Mobility and Stability
If you plan to move your coffee cart frequently, look for options with sturdy, smooth-rolling wheels and a lightweight frame. Conversely, if the cart will stay in one place, stability might take precedence, so choose a design with lockable casters or a solid base. Mobility adds flexibility but can compromise stability if the wheels are flimsy or poorly designed. Think about your daily routine—do you need to shift the cart for cleaning or seasonal decor changes?
Material and Build Quality
The durability of your coffee cart depends heavily on its materials. Metal frames tend to last longer and resist damage, while wood offers aesthetic appeal but may require more maintenance. Composite materials can provide a balance but may not be as sturdy. Consider how much weight the cart will need to support regularly, especially if you store heavier items. Investing in higher-quality materials typically extends the lifespan but may come at a higher cost.
Aesthetic Style and Compatibility
Your cart should complement your home’s décor—rustic, modern, farmhouse, or industrial styles each demand different visual cues. The style influences not only appearance but also perceived quality and your overall satisfaction. Remember that a cart that looks great but doesn’t fit your functional needs may end up unused. Combining style with practical features ensures you’ll enjoy your coffee station daily.
Ease of Assembly and Maintenance
Many carts require assembly—look for options with clear instructions and minimal parts to simplify the process. Consider how easy it will be to clean and maintain, especially if you use the cart daily. Surfaces that resist stains and are simple to wipe down add convenience. Poorly designed assembly can lead to wobbly or unstable furniture, so checking reviews on setup difficulty is worthwhile.
Frequently Asked Questions
How much space should I allocate for my coffee cart?
It’s best to measure your available space carefully and then select a cart that fits comfortably with room to spare for access and movement. As a rule of thumb, leave at least a few inches around the cart for ease of use and cleaning. Smaller spaces benefit from compact, multi-purpose carts, while larger kitchens can accommodate bigger models with more storage. Never choose a cart that feels cramped or restricts your ability to open drawers or doors comfortably.
What materials are best for durability in a coffee cart?
Metal frames, especially steel or aluminum, tend to be the most durable and resistant to wear over time. Solid wood offers aesthetic appeal but may require more upkeep to prevent damage from moisture or scratches. Composite or engineered wood can be a good middle ground, providing durability without the weight of solid wood. Consider your environment—if your home is humid or prone to spills, choosing water-resistant materials can prolong the life of your cart.
Should I prioritize mobility or stability in my coffee cart?
This depends on your needs; if you want to move the cart frequently for cleaning or seasonal changes, opt for models with sturdy casters and smooth-rolling wheels. For a permanent setup, stability might be more important, so look for carts with lockable wheels or a solid base. Remember, mobility often involves tradeoffs—wheels can wobble or be less stable if not well-designed. A well-balanced approach considers your routine and space constraints.
Is assembly difficult for most coffee carts?
Most carts come with detailed instructions, but complexity varies. Look for options with minimal parts and clear diagrams if you’re concerned about assembly. Some models require tools, while others are more straightforward to put together. Reading reviews on setup can reveal common issues or ease of assembly. A hassle-free experience means you’ll get your coffee station up and running faster and with less frustration.
Can a coffee cart double as a kitchen island or storage unit?
Many coffee carts are versatile enough to serve as additional kitchen storage or a small island, especially those with larger surfaces and multiple tiers. However, if you need it to function as a primary workspace, ensure it has a sturdy surface and enough legroom. Be mindful that not all carts are designed for heavy-duty use or frequent food prep, so check weight limits and stability if you plan to use it beyond coffee accessories. Combining style and practicality can maximize its usefulness around your home.
